Swift had the inward facing cameras a couple years ago, for around 6 months.
They lost so many drivers over the issue they disabled it. Another reason might have been the ammunition it gave lawyers to use against the driver and company, since almost anything might be considered a distraction. Even changing a radio station if it happened at just the wrong time.
No more drivercams in our trucks, just forward facing.buddyd157, Doealex, Crude Truckin' and 4 others Thank this. -

We give our drivers a cover for the inward facing one. If they misbehave the cover comes off, but are still encouraged to pull the blinds or otherwise cover it while off duty.

The way I understand it is the inward facing cameras only turn on when there is an 'Incident ' like a hard break situation for example. But......Ive also heard that they can be sneaky and can turn on the camera and watch you as you set on your 5 gallon bucket taking a ####. Who really knows.PE_T Thanks this.
-
They use the excuse that they only come in during an incident. The thing is they can make them so sensitive that they come on going over the smallest of pot holes.or bumps in the road.BUMBACLADWAR, Doealex, rachi and 2 others Thank this.
